A colonoscopy is a medical procedure used to examine the inside of the large intestine, also known as the colon, and the rectum. It is commonly performed for diagnostic and preventive purposes, such as detecting and preventing colorectal cancer and identifying various gastrointestinal issues.
During the colonoscopy, patients are usually sedated to minimize discomfort and ensure relaxation throughout the procedure. The gastroenterologist carefully inserts the colonoscope through the rectum and advances it slowly into the colon, examining the entire length of the organ. The camera on the colonoscope transmits real-time images to a monitor, allowing the doctor to thoroughly assess the colon’s condition.
